What does a value engineer do?
A value engineer specializes in designing and developing procedures and strategies to enhance the value of projects and operations in an organization. Although the extent of their responsibilities varies on their company or industry of employment, it usually includes conducting research and analysis, reviewing documentation, developing tools, creating and presenting financial models, and help in developing processes and practices to optimize operations. Moreover, a value engineer typically works in a team environment, which requires an active communication line for a safe and efficient workflow.

Value engineer vs. Process improvement engineer
A process improvement engineer specializes in conducting research and analysis to develop new strategies and ideas to improve the processes in a manufacturing plant or a similar setting. They prioritize efficiency and profitability. Most of the time, engineers participate in a series of meetings where they coordinate with fellow engineers to determine opportunities for product growth and development. Moreover, a process improvement engineer is also responsible for crafting new policies and regulations, upgrading systems, and developing new practices to ensure product quality and customer satisfaction.

A Senior Manufacturing Engineer works in a company's production operations and is responsible for developing and improving manufacturing processes. They analyze and propose solutions to engineering problems.

A Product Development Engineer is responsible for creating and testing new product designs. They collaborate with market researchers to evaluate market needs, existing competition, and potential costs.

A senior product engineer specializes in optimizing product designs and manufacturing procedures, ensuring efficiency and smooth workflow. They are typically in charge of performing market research and analysis, utilizing the results as a basis in designing new products and upgrading existing designs. Moreover, they coordinate with product development teams to cultivate ideas, develop prototypes and test structures, and oversee the material selection that will make the products possible. As a senior product engineer, it is essential to monitor the entire progress and lead the workforce to reach goals, all while implementing the company's policies and regulations.
